PBD 2017: 30 NRIs honoured with Bharatiya Samman Awards

On the third and final day of the 14th edition of Pravasi Bharatiya Divas, the Pravasi Bharatiya Samman Awards (PBSA) were conferred.

Chaired by the Hon’ble Vice-President, the Jury-cum-Awards Committee listed out 30 awardees, including K Kesavapany – Singapore Indian Association – Community Service, Vasudev Shamdas Shroff – United Arab Emirates – Community Service, Neena Gill – United Kingdom – Public Service, and Dr Sampatkumar Shidramapa Shivangi – the USA – Community Leadership.

A list of 123 nominations was found eligible as per the guidelines and another list of 55 nominations was received. The nominations were initially examined by a Screening Committee comprising of Officers from the Ministry of External Affairs.

The Jury members considered all eligible nominations and the relevant information placed before the Committee. After detailed discussions, thirty nominees were unanimously recommended by the Jury-cum-Awards Committee for Pravasi Bharatiya Samman Awards-2017.

The names of the awardees are:  

1. Dr Gorur Krishna Harinath – Australia – Community Service
2. Mr. Rajasekharan Pillai Valavoor Kizhakkathil – Bahrain – Business
3. Antwerp Indian Association – Belgium – Community Service
4. Mr. Nazeer Ahamed Mohamed Zackiriah – Brunei – Community Service
5. Mr. Mukund Bhikhubhai Purohit – Canada – Business
6. Mr. Nalinkumar Sumanlal Kothari – Djibouti – Community Service
7. Mr. Vinod Chandra Patel – Fiji – Social Service
8. Mr. Raghunath Marie Antonin Manet – France – Arts & Culture
9. Dr. Lael Anson E. Best – Israel – Medical Science
10. Dr. Sandip Kumar Tagore – Japan – Arts & Culture
11. Mr. Ariful Islam – Libya – Community Service
12. Tan Sri Dato Dr. Muniandy Thambirajah – Malaysia – Education and Community Service
13. Hon’ble Mr. Pravind Kumar Jugnauth – Mauritius – Public Service
14. H.E. Mr. Antonio Luis Santos da Costa – Portugal – Public Service
15. Dr. Raghavan Seetharaman – Qatar – Business Management
16. Ms. Zeenat Musarrat Jafri – Saudi Arabia – Education
17. Singapore Indian Association – Singapore – Community Service
18. Dr. Carani Balaraman Sanjeevi – Sweden – Medicine
19. Mr. Susheel Kumar Saraff – Thailand – Business
20. Mr. Winston Chandarbhan Dookeran – Trinidad & Tobago – Public Service
21. Mr. Vasudev Shamdas Shroff – United Arab Emirates – Community Service
22. India Social and Cultural Centre, Abu Dhabi – United Arab Emirates – Philanthropy and Community Service
23. Rt. Hon’ble Ms. Priti Patel – United Kingdom -Public Service
24. Ms. Neena Gill – United Kingdom – Public Service
25. Mr. Hari Babu Bindal – USA – Environmental Engineering
26. Dr. Bharat Haridas Barai – USA – Community Service
27. Ms. Nisha Desai Biswal – USA – Public Affairs
28. Dr. Mahesh Mehta – USA – Community Service
29. Mr. Ramesh Shah – USA – Community Service
30. Dr. Sampatkumar Shidramapa Shivangi – USA – Community Leadership
